Description

An app which lets you carry Clinical and Department data with you where-ever you go. Initially loaded with ENT data for the Middlesbrough department but this can be changed to any department data for any specialty- not just ENT.
The data is a simple text file with examples on the support website, and is easy to customize.

Q: What is an APK File?

A: Just like Windows (PC) systems use an .exe file for installing software, Android does the same. An APK file is the file format used for installing software on the Android operating system.

Q: If I install an APK from this website, will I be able to update the app from the Play Store?

A: Yes, absolutely. The Play Store installs APKs it downloads from Google's servers, and sideloading from a site like ApkClean.net goes through a very similar process, except you're the one performing the downloading and initiating the installation (sideloading).
As soon as the Play Store finds a version of the app newer than the one you've sideloaded, it will commence an update.
